Greedy best first search python code

WebHere is the part of the code that runs the algorithm, constructs the search path (if there is one), and shows in a step-by-step manner how it proceeds through the graph: result = best_first(g, vertices[5], 6) if result is not None: path_vertex = result. # … WebBreadth-first search and Depth-first search in python are algorithms used to traverse a graph or a tree. They are two of the most important topics that any new python programmer should definitely learn about. Here we will study what breadth-first search in python is, understand how it works with its algorithm, implementation with python code, and the …

BFS (Best First Search) Concept, Algorithm and Implementation

WebDec 24, 2024 · The algorithm for doing this is: Pick 3 denominations of coins. 1p, x, and less than 2x but more than x. We’ll pick 1, 15, 25. Ask for change of 2 * second denomination (15) We’ll ask for change of 30. … WebHọc trí tuệ nhân tạo AITrong video này, mình có tham khảo tài liệu của Thầy Phạm Minh Tuấn - Trường Đại Học Bách Khoa Đà NẵngTìm kiếm heursistic demo pythonc... shan foods pakistan https://steffen-hoffmann.net

Greedy Algorithm - Programiz

WebJan 24, 2015 · I suggest this solution using python. To implement the graph in your program use a simple python dictionary. Here's the code: class Tree: def _init_ (self,dict,heuristic): self.tree=tree self.heuristic=heuristic def getHeuristicValue (self,state) value=self.heuristic.get (state) return value. The constructor call is something like: Web2 days ago · Find many great new & used options and get the best deals for Two Greedy Monsters by Jan Johnstone (English) Paperback Book at the best online prices at eBay! ... The Greedy Python by Richard Buckley (English) Board Books Book. $14.32. Free shipping. Picture Information. ... origin ZIP Code, destination ZIP Code and time of … Add a description, image, and links to the greedy-best-first-search topic page so that developers can more easily learn about it. See more To associate your repository with the greedy-best-first-search topic, visit your repo's landing page and select "manage topics." See more shan foods uae

Breadth First Search in Python (with Code) BFS Algorithm

Category:Greedy Algorithms In Python - DEV Community

Tags:Greedy best first search python code

Greedy best first search python code

Applying search Algorithms (BFS, DFS, Uniform cost, Greedy …

WebA best-first search algorithm in this article uses a greedy, hence best-first approach, where the next vertex choice is determined by its immediate value, rather than the …

Greedy best first search python code

Did you know?

Webgreedy best first search WebFeb 4, 2024 · Pull requests. This is an Artificial Intelligence project which solves the 8-Puzzle problem using different Artificial Intelligence algorithms techniques like Uninformed-BFS, Uninformed-Iterative Deepening, …

WebGreedy Best First Search. Apakah Kalian lagi mencari bacaan seputar Greedy Best First Search namun belum ketemu? Pas sekali pada kesempatan kali ini admin blog mau membahas artikel, dokumen ataupun file tentang Greedy Best First Search yang sedang kamu cari saat ini dengan lebih baik.. Dengan berkembangnya teknologi dan semakin … WebA greedy algorithm is an approach for solving a problem by selecting the best option available at the moment. It doesn't worry whether the current best result will bring the …

WebGreedy Best First Search in Python.py This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the … WebFeb 20, 2024 · A* is the most popular choice for pathfinding, because it’s fairly flexible and can be used in a wide range of contexts. A* is like Dijkstra’s Algorithm in that it can be used to find a shortest path. A* is …

WebAug 18, 2024 · Approach 1: Greedy Best First Search Algorithm In the greedy best first algorithm, we select the path that appears to be the most promising at any moment. …

WebMar 22, 2024 · Path: S -> A -> B -> C -> G = the depth of the search tree = the number of levels of the search tree. = number of nodes in level .. Time complexity: Equivalent to the number of nodes traversed in DFS. Space complexity: Equivalent to how large can the fringe get. Completeness: DFS is complete if the search tree is finite, meaning for a given finite … shan foods websiteWebFeb 17, 2024 · Great Learning. 294 Followers. Great Learning is an ed-tech company for professional and higher education that offers comprehensive, industry-relevant … shan foods usaWebFeb 17, 2024 · Great Learning. 294 Followers. Great Learning is an ed-tech company for professional and higher education that offers comprehensive, industry-relevant programs. Follow. shan foster ywcaWebMethod of Best First Search algorithm. Create two empty lists. Start from the inital node and add it to the ordered open list. Next the below steps are repeated until the final node or endpoint is reached. If the open list is empty exit the loop and return a False statement which says that the final node cannot be reached. shan foster bookWebFeb 23, 2024 · The above pseudo code shows the basic structure of a greedy algorithm. The first step is to set the current state to the initial state of the problem. Next, we keep looping until the current state is equal to the goal state. Inside the loop, we choose the next state that we want to move to. This is done by using a function called chooseNextState(). shan foxWebFeb 21, 2024 · Implementation of Best First Search: We use a priority queue or heap to store the costs of nodes that have the lowest evaluation function value. So the implementation is a variation of BFS, we just need … shan freightway mississaugaWebDec 15, 2024 · Greedy Best-First Search is an AI search algorithm that attempts to find the most promising path from a given starting point to a goal. The algorithm works by … shan foster nba